Taylor Swift: Chris Martin Inspired Me To Do The Voice USA

Pop star reveals the reason she decided to say yes to TV talent show...

If you're salivating at the prospect of seeing Taylor Swift mentoring the hopefuls on The Voice USA, you might like to say "thank you" to Chris Martin.

It turns out the Coldplay singer was Swifty's main motivation for accepting the invitation to appear as a guest mentor on the hugely popular NBC show.

She told E! News: "I'd seen that Chris Martin had done it and Chris is one of my favourite frontman of one of my favourite bands.

"So I went and researched what he had done…and when they reached out to me, I thought you had to watch people and tell them whether they're good or bad and it's not that at all.

"It's much more interesting and fun and kind of freestyle than that. So I'm having the best time!"

The 24-year-old star will be working with contestants chosen by all four of the coaches on the show: Gwen Stefani, Pharrell Williams, Adam Levine and Blake Shelton.

And she also told E! how likely we are to see her doing a collaborative project with each of the coaches.

"Pharrell and I were definitely talking about hopping in the studio at some point," she revealed.

"Gwen I would work with in a minute...Blake Shelton and Adam Levine I would do something comedic with. That's more of like a, 'We really need to do something on SNL', like a skit."

T-Swift's new album 1989 is set for release next week.
